Background
Kang, Changwon was born on December 14, 1951 in Seoul, Republic of of Korea. Son of Daehyuck and Hyoihm (Lee) Kang.

Bachelor of Science magna cum laude, Seoul National University, Korea, 1974. Master of Arts, Columbia University, 1976. Master in Philosophy, Columbia University, 1983.
Doctor of Philosophy, Columbia University, 1983.
Teaching assistant Columbia University, New York City, 1975-1977, research assistant, 1977-1983. Research associate Research Foundation, State University of New York-Stony Brook, 1983-1986. Professor of Korea Advanced Institute Science and Technology, 1986.
Editor Molecules and Cells, 1990.
Member editorial board Genetic Analysis Biomolecular Engineering, 1995. Contributor articles to professional publications Founder, international organizing committee member Asian Conference Transcription, 1989, Sorak Conference, 1988.

Married Hee Jeong Kang, May 13, 1994. Children: Youna Stephanie, Seongsu, Myongsu.
